Best Malvern 黑料网官网 High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 174 students in Malvern, OH.
The top ranked public high school in Malvern, OH is Malvern High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Malvern, OH public high school have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Ohio public high school average of 40%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 57% statewide average). High schools in Malvern have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Ohio public high schools.
Malvern, OH public high school have a Graduation Rate of 90%, which is more than the Ohio average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Malvern High School, with ≥90%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Ohio or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public high school average of 33% (majority Black).
